Search
Velgonda
EN
EN
DE
NL
FR
IT
ES
Country
India
Loading...
Search
All places to eat and drink in Velgonda
Main
India
Velgonda
Establishments
Filter
By rating
SRI SAKSHITHA TIFFEN CENTER
#1 in Velgonda
$
International
Menu
Velgonda, Velgonda, India
Top restaurants in
Velgonda
SRI SAKSHITHA TIFFEN CENTER
$
International
Velgonda, Velgonda, India
New restaurants in
Velgonda
SRI SAKSHITHA TIFFEN CENTER
$
International
Velgonda, Velgonda, India